In this engaging conversation, Naveen Samala and Payal Mittal speak with Nutan Rathore about the empowerment of the LGBTQIA community in India. They explore Nutan's journey, the importance of self-acceptance, and the role of advocacy in supporting the trans community. The discussion also touches on the need for education, acceptance, and policy changes to improve the lives of LGBTQIA individuals. Marathi Aarti Sangrah | मराठी आरती संग्रह Rajshri Entertainment Private Limited Aarti (आरती) is a devotional song sung to show devotion towards a deity and to Glorify a deity. Aarti is sung during Ritual of Aarti, in which flame is offered to deity. Aarti is a Hindi word and it is also spelled Arti, Arati or Arathi. The word Aarti is derived from the Sanskrit word Aratrika (आरात्रिक), which means something that removes darkness. शास्‍त्रों में बताया गया है कि आरती शब्द संस्कृत के आर्तिका शब्द से बना है। जिसका अर्थ है, अरिष्ट, विपत्ति, आपत्ति, कष्ट और क्लेश। भगवान की आरती को नीराजन भी कहा जाता है। नीराजन का अर्थ है किसी स्‍थान को विशेष रूप से प्रकाशित करना। शास्‍त्रों में बताए गए नियमों के अनुसार, आरती के इन्हीं दो अर्थों के आधार पर भगवान की आरती करने के दो कारण बताए गए हैं। Hindi Aarti Sangrah | हिंदी आरती संग्रह Rajshri Entertainment Private Limited Aarti - A Hindu religious ritual of worship, refers to the songs sung in praise of the deity when lamps are being offered. Devotees express their complete and unflinching love towards God by singing aartis with a deep sense of reverence and adoration.
